Gold Purity

Second, Do A Visual Test – All That Glitters Could Be Something Other Than Gold

Take some time to look at the gold you are considering. There are some things that you will notice that is unique to genuine gold.

Color: Pure gold is yellow to golden in color. If the gold is white-gold, it is ordinarily a combination of 75% gold and 25% nickel and zinc. Rose gold has a rosy appears because of the gold being mixed with copper alloys.

Pure gold is 99.9% gold and marked 24k, 18k is 75% gold and 25% other metals like silver and copper. 14k gold is 58.3% gold, and 41.7% alloy metals. 10k gold is made up of 41.7% gold, and 58.3% alloy metals. Because of the alloys used, 10k gold is a pale yellow color.

Fourth, Bendability

Gold in its purist form, 24k, is pliable. This is why most jewelry is made from gold that is not 24k, because gold has an incredible ductility, which means it bends and dents easily under pressure.

Fifth, Magnet Test

Get a strong rare earth magnet, which you can purchase from a hardware store. Touch the gold you are considering buying to the magnet. The magnet won’t hurt the gold. If the gold piece sticks, you are likely to have counterfeit gold. Pure gold is not magnetic.

Nineth, Look at the Plastic Wrapping or Packaging If You Are Buying Gold Bars

If you consider buying gold bars or gold bullion, they will come in a plastic wrapper. Fake gold bars come in thicker plastic because they hide the bar’s weight. It also distorts the details on the bar’s surface, so you may not notice imperfections or missing details.

Nearly every gold bar or piece of jewelry comes with a hallmark. The hallmark tells what karat weight the piece is and if it is 24k, 14k, 10k, or karats in between, like 18k. The mark can be manufactured so it “appears” you may notice some flaws.

Some gold bars have a layer of gold, and then they are filled with tungsten or another alloy, making them feel heavy and real.

Eleventh, The Ceramic Scratch Test

You can take a piece of unglazed ceramic tile or plate and lay the tile on a flat surface. Scrape a piece of gold across it, and real gold will leave a gold mark or trail. Other metals will leave a black trail.

Aftermarket Watch Bands and Bracelets

A Rolex owner may decide to change the band or bracelet because of design and style, to protect the original bracelet, or because the original band is worn.

Buying a replacement Rolex watch band is complex. Rolex doesn’t supply all Rolex stores with replacement bracelets and the cost associated with buying an aftermarket band can be pricey.

If you decide you want to buy an aftermarket band you have to have the watch you are intending on replacing the band so the right selection can be made. The model of the watch will determine what is available.

It is difficult to buy a genuine Rolex band separately. As part of the watch services provided by Rolex, they include an option to change the bracelet on the watch on an exchange basis. The worn band is replaced with a new one.

If you are lucky and you find a genuine Rolex band you can buy separately, the band will have to fit your watch because each model has different watch band configurations.

Rolex retailers may not have all the bracelets in stock. This means it would need to be ordered which could take days or months.

Some Rolex watch bracelets can cost US$15k dollars to upwards of US$20k. The cost is dependent on the model of the watch you own. For a regular steel Jubilee bracelet, the band will run about US$2000.

When you own a Rolex rather it is a new or a used Rolex, finding an aftermarket watch band that fits may pose a challenge. Each aftermarket band available was made to fit a specific Rolex model. This is because different Rolex watches have different lug designs. The aftermarket band needs to have great precision in order to fit.

The aftermarket bracelets will say which models they fit. The band needs to fit against the case and needs to fit as nicely as the original band.

Lug Width

Lug width is important when fitting an aftermarket band and is sometimes referred to as horns. The projections are used to hold the bracelet or band to the watch case. Bands that have curved ends with end links that integrate precisely with the case must be exact to create the perfect fit.

Spring Bars

Some of the Rolex watches have two spring bars. A spring bar is a tiny bar that holds the watch straps in place. Some metal straps have for or even six spring bars depending on the watch brand. Don’t assume you can use the same original spring bars for an aftermarket brand.

The Integrity Standards for Gold Bullion

The London Bullion Market Association operates as an international trade association. It coordinates activities of its members in the London bullion market and sets and promotes quality stands for gold and silver bullion bars. According to the London Bullion Market Association, the acceptable fineness of the Good Delivery Bars is 99.9% for gold and 99.9% for silver bars. The Good Delivery specification is a set of rules issued by the London Bullion Market Association.

The World Gold Council is a market development organization for the gold industry. It is involved across all parts of the gold industry, from mining to investment. Its purpose is to stimulate and sustain demand for gold. The World Gold Council and the London Bullion Market Association are working together to develop and implement an international system of gold bar integrity.

American Eagle Bullion Coins

In 1986 the American Eagle Bullion Coin Program was launched and started selling American Eagle Gold and Silver Bullion Coins. in 1997, Platinum was added, and by 1917, palladium was added.

American Buffalo Bullion Coins

By 2006 under Pubic Law 109-145, the “Presidential $1 Coin Act of 2005,” the American Buffalo Bullion Coin was released and is one of the purest gold coins available, with a purity of 24k gold. The act established the guidelines for the coin’s design, production volume, price, legal tender status, gold sourcing, and more.

The Act says that James Earle Fraser’s designs for the ‘Buffalo Nickel’ will be used on the obverse and reverse sides of the $50 coin. All the gold needs to be sourced from the U.S. or in a U.S. territory within a year following the month the ore was mined in. It designates the coin as legal tender and specifies the coins as “numismatic items.”

"Numismatic Value"

Numismatic value is what a coin or coins are worth to a collector. The numismatic value is different from than melt value which is the value of the metals that the coins contain. When valuing coins, they have a value due to their collectibility and the value of the metal they are made from.

Troy Ounce

The system of a unit of mass primarily used to value and weigh precious metals originated in England during the 15th century using the weight units grain, pennyweight, troy ounces, and the troy pound.

Troy weight was made official for silver and gold in 1527. However, in 1824, the British Imperial systems of weights and measures were established and adopted into the United States as the official weight standard for U.S. coinage by the Act of Congress in May 1828.

The only modern and widespread use of the troy ounce is the British Imperial troy ounces and its American counterpart. In other countries where the International System of Units is mainly used, troy ounces are still used in precious metal markets. A troy ounce is mostly how physical bullion is measured today.

When someone wants to buy or sell gold, the gold is weighed, and the weight is calculated in troy ounces. The market value price of gold or other metals is used to determine the value after the purity of the precious metals is determined.
